At the heart of these advancements is the relentless pursuit of improved safety standards. Brake valves are essential for controlling brake fluid pressure, ensuring that vehicles can stop effectively under various driving conditions. With increasing regulatory demands and consumer expectations for safety, manufacturers are investing heavily in research and development. This has led to the emergence of smart brake valves, which utilize advanced sensors and electronic control systems to enhance braking performance. These smart valves can adjust the braking force in real-time, responding to factors such as vehicle speed, load, and road conditions. This technology not only improves safety but also provides a smoother and more controlled braking experience for drivers.

Moreover, the integration of brake valves with anti-lock braking systems (ABS) and electronic stability control (ESC) has become increasingly prevalent. These systems work in tandem to prevent wheel lock-up during sudden stops and maintain vehicle stability during emergency maneuvers. As a result, drivers can feel more confident behind the wheel, knowing that their vehicles are equipped with the latest in braking technology. The synergy between brake valves and these advanced systems is a game-changer, paving the way for safer roadways.

Another exciting trend in the industry is the push towards sustainability. As the automotive sector shifts towards electric and hybrid vehicles, the demand for lightweight and efficient brake valve systems is growing. Manufacturers are exploring new materials and designs to reduce weight without compromising performance. For instance, the development of composite materials in brake valve construction is an emerging focus, offering not only weight savings but also enhanced resistance to corrosion and wear. This is particularly important in electric vehicles, where every gram counts towards extending range and improving efficiency.

Furthermore, the rise of connected vehicles is influencing the brake valve industry in remarkable ways. As vehicles become more integrated with smart technologies, the ability to collect and analyze data on brake performance is revolutionizing maintenance practices. Predictive maintenance, enabled by data analytics, allows for timely interventions before issues arise, reducing downtime and enhancing vehicle reliability. This not only benefits manufacturers and fleet operators but also provides peace of mind for everyday drivers.
